| Leading Indian logistics provider sets up HK base ( 01/01/2006 ) | |||||||||
As the 11th largest trading partner of Hong Kong, India-Hong Kong bilateral trade reached a total of US$ 5.77 billion for the period of January to September 2005, a growth rate of 29% compared to the same period in year 2004. GATI, the first Indian logistics company to establish a foothold in Hong Kong, aimed to seize the opportunities to establish its gateway to southern China and transshipment hub between China and India through its Hong Kong operation. GATI plans to focus on developing express distribution and integrated freight business opportunities with companies that plan to enter or are already operating in the Indian market. Mr. Mahendra added that an India-centric strategy makes sense for GATI's international business for many reasons; India is the world's fastest growing market after China, imports into India are growing at a rate of approximately 16 per cent per annum, and GATI's unparalleled delivery reach, multi-modal connectivity, world-class e-solutions, and state-of-the-art logistics capability makes GATI the ideal logistics partner for companies importing to and doing business in India. Headquartered in Hyderabad, GATI provides customs clearance services at major sea ports in India and at 8 major airports in India. Established in 1989, the company owns 38 warehouse facilities and offers third party logistics, retail logistics, and full supply chain management solutions. In Asia Pacific, GATI has an established network of offices in Sri Lanka, Bhutan, Singapore, Hong Kong, Beijing and Shanghai. | |||||||||
